Career path
| Logistics Manager | Oversees the movement and storage of goods, products, and resources. Responsible for developing and implementing logistics strategies to improve efficiency and reduce costs. |
| Transport Manager | Manages the transportation of goods, products, and resources. Responsible for developing and implementing transportation strategies to improve efficiency and reduce costs. |
| Supply Chain Analyst | Analyzes and optimizes supply chain operations to improve efficiency and reduce costs. Responsible for identifying areas for improvement and implementing changes to improve supply chain performance. |
| Operations Manager | Manages the day-to-day operations of a logistics or transportation company. Responsible for ensuring that operations are running smoothly and efficiently. |
| Freight Forwarder | Coordinates the transportation of goods, products, and resources from one location to another. Responsible for arranging transportation and ensuring that goods are delivered on time and in good condition. |
| Warehouse Manager | Manages the storage and distribution of goods, products, and resources. Responsible for ensuring that goods are stored and distributed efficiently and effectively. |
